Enter numbers in the circles so that the numbers on each line equal the sum of the numbers at each end.

The <em>correct answers</em> are:


Top circle: 34

Bottom left: 9

Bottom right: 21


Explanation:


Let the top circle be x, let the bottom left circle be y, and the bottom right circle be z.


Following the diagram, we have the following equaitons:

x+y = 43

y+z = 30

x+z = 55


Taking the first two equations as a system, we will eliminate y:


\left \{ {{x+y=43} \atop {z+y=30}} \right.


We will subtract the bottom equation from the top:

\left \{ {{x+y=43} \atop {-(z+y=30)}} \right.  \\ \\x-z=13


We will now take this and the last equation as a system; this time, we will eliminate z by adding the two equations:

\left \{ {{x-z=13} \atop {+(x+z=55)}} \right.  \\ \\2x=68


Divide each side by 2:

2x/2 = 68/2

x = 34


Substitute this into the first equation:

x+y = 43

34+y = 43


Subtract 34 from each side:

34+y-34 = 43-34

y = 9


Substitute this into the second equation:

y+z = 30

9+z = 30


Subtract 9 from each side:

9+z-9 = 30-9

z = 21

2x + 3y = 1,470 Change the equation to slope-intercept form. Identify the slope and y-intercept of the equation. Be sure to show
Ilya [14]
2x + 3y = 1470 ...subtract 2x from both sides
3y = -2x + 1470 ...divide both sides by 3
y = -2/3x + 490

In y = mx + b form (slope intercept form), the slope will be in the m position and the y int will be in the b position

y = -2/3x + 490
y = mx + b

as u can see, the number in the m position (the slope) = -2/3
and the number in the b position (the y int) = 490 or (0,490)
